OUR FATHER
Our Father, who art in heaven,
hallowed be thy name,
thy kingdom come,
thy will be done
on earth as it is in heaven.
Give us this day our daily bread,
and forgive us our trespasses
as we forgive those who
trespass against us,
and lead us not into temptation,
but deliver us from evil.
DOXOLOGY TO THE LORD'S PRAYER

For the kingdom and the power


and the glory are Yours now and
forever.
